I have the vvt gearbox in my jimny and i am doing this sierra transfer swap. Do i need to get a non vvt gearbox from the m13a to do the swap or is it possible to keep the vvt gearbox in? Thanks. |

Best to swap to a non-vvt box if your swaping to a sierra transfer other wise you will end up 34%(IIRC?) reduction before you even fit lower gears to the sierra. What size tyres do you plan on running? |

Stock 1.3l transfer would be a 40.9% reduction. That would have no advantage over running an auto vvt transfer though(which has better ratios in high and low). Even 4.16s (the highest ratio sierra transfer gears) would be a stonking 58% reduction over a manual vvt jimny transfer. The pre vvt gearbox has a 13.5% overdrive on 5th gear so that's still a lot of reduction. It should be possible to fit the 0.794 5th gearset from a NT sierra gearbox into a pre vvt jimny gearbox which would be sweet for running transfer gears in a sierra transfer. Dunno if anyone has ever done it before though. |

It's got the 6.5:1 gears in it. My jimny is a 2000 model with 2000 model diffs, but 2012 (vvt) engine and gearbox. I do want to put 33's on it. |

With your current gearbox/diffs, 33s and 6.5s you'd be doing 4816rpm at 110. With a non vvt gearbox 4161rpm. |
